The ingredients needed to cook Sai Bhaji / Dal Palak /Spinach:
- Get 100 g spinach
- You need 50 g chickpeas split (chana dal)
- Use 1 handful dill leaves (optional)
- Use 1 handful sorrel leaves (ambat chuka) Optional
- Prepare 1 onion finely chopped
- Provide 1 tomato chopped
- Prepare 1 potato chopped in small pieces
- You need 1 brinjal chopped in small pieces
- Use 1 green chilli
- Provide 1 tbsp coriander powder
- Prepare 1 tbsp red chilli powder
- You need 1 tbsp turmeric powder
- Provide 1 Salt to taste
- Prepare 1 tbsp cumin seeds
- Use 2-3 tbsp oil
- Provide 1/2 glass water
Steps to make Sai Bhaji / Dal Palak /Spinach:
- Soak chickpeas split (chana dal) in water for 1/2 an hour. And in that time chop all the above mention greens and vegetables. Wash them & keep it aside.
- Take a pressure cooker, add oil, once the oil is hot add cumin seeds and onion and let it cook on a medium flame till it turns pink.
- Add tomato and cook for two minutes. Now add potato, all the greens, brinjal, green chilli and chickpeas split. Give it a mix.
- Next goes in all dry masalas Salt, turmeric powder, red chilli powder and coriander powder. Mix once and add water.
- Close the lid and let it cook on high flame for 1 whistle, then lower the flame and cook for another 2 whistles. Once done put the flame off and let the cooker cool down.
- After the cook is cooled, open the lid and with the wooden hand blender mash the vegetable completely (same way how you do it with dal). Warm the vegetable for few minutes and serve with rice / roti.
